KOHIMA — The Nagaland Chamber Choir (TNCC) will now be representing India at the World Choir Games scheduled to be held in Korea.

This was stated in a tweet by Abu Metha, Advisor to Chief Minister Nagaland and Chairman, Investment Development Authority of Nagaland (IDAN) on Tuesday following his meeting with TNCC.

Metha tweeted: “Very enlightening to meet friends and members of the Nagaland Chamber Choir. One of the senior and accomplished choirs of Nagaland, they will be representing the State & Country at the World Choir Games in Korea. They qualified on the basis of medal winning performances at the Asia Pacific Choir Games.”

He extended best wishes and prayers for their success.

The official said, ‘you are the ambassadors of Nagaland and the Naga people – we are all rooting for you.’

About 12th World Choir Games

It may be mentioned that, 12th World Choir Games is scheduled to be held from July 3 to the 13th at Gangneung/Gangwon, Republic of Korea.

With one-year delay, the World Choir Games returns to Korea this year: The city of Gangneung, located in the Gangwong province, is the second Korean city after Busan in 2002 to host the world’s largest international choir competition.

As mentioned on its official website, Gangwon-do is experienced in hosting major international events: In 2018 it was the venue of the 2018 Winter Olympics in Pyeongchang, which went down in history as the “Peace Games” due to the joint appearance of North and South Korean athletes. A perfect place for the unifying power of choral music to become an even more significant international symbol of peace.

Korea has a vibrant choral scene, which is highly valued in the country and received strong support from politics and community. The country regularly sends its choirs to participate in the World Choir Games – and often return with impressive success.

The host city of the 2023 World Choir Games, Gangneung, is known for its breathtaking location by the sea in front of fantastic mountain scenery. The Olympic Park and the Ice Arena were also venues for the 2018 Winter Olympics and are centrally located in the city. TNCC roadway to World Choir Games

According to records available, TNCC participated in the 4th Asia Pacific Choir Games and Grand Prix of the nation held in Colombo, Sri Lanka which saw a participation of 74 choirs from 17 countries participated out of which eight were from India. During the event, TNCC representing India competed in two categories viz Gospel/Spiritual category and Folklore Acapella category and won silver medals in both the categories at the Asia Pacific Championship.

In addition, TNCC also won Golden Diplomas securing direct entry to the 5th Asia pacific champion competition held in 2021.
